Understanding the PTE TestThe PTE is a computer-based English language test that examines speaking, listening, reading, and composing abilities. Obtain PTE Certificate Online is acknowledged by universities and governments in a number of countries as a reputable measure of English proficiency. The test is structured into 3 primary parts:
Test ComponentDescriptionPeriodSpeaking & & WritingThis section assesses the candidate's capability to communicate efficiently in spoken and written English.77-- 93 minutesListeningThis part assesses the candidate's listening abilities through different formats like lectures and discussions.45-- 57 minutesReadingThe reading section tests comprehension through various texts and concern formats.32-- 41 minutesIn general, the PTE test takes approximately 2.5 hours to finish, and ratings vary from 10 to 90, with higher scores suggesting much better language proficiency.

Tips for Self-Preparing for the PTE ExamIf you select to pursue the PTE certificate without formal training, consider the following pointers to boost your preparation:
1. Familiarize Yourself with the Test Format
Comprehending the structure and timing of each section is essential. Utilize official PTE practice materials and sample tests.
2. Practice Regularly
Reserve devoted time every day or week for practice. This will help build self-confidence and reinforce your learning.
3. Use Online Resources
There are many sites, mobile apps, and YouTube channels committed to PTE preparation. Utilize these resources to supplement your study.
4. Sign Up With Study Groups
Engage with fellow PTE prospects through online forums or regional study groups to share tips, resources, and inspiration.
5. Simulate Test Conditions
Take full-length practice tests under timed conditions to reproduce the examination environment and improve time management skills.
6. Focus on Weak Areas
Determine your weaker abilities-- be it speaking, writing, listening, or reading-- and assign more research study time to those locations.
7. Seek Feedback
If possible, have someone competent in English evaluate your speaking and writing. Constructive criticism can assist you improve significantly.

Often Asked Questions About the PTEQ1: How long is the PTE certificate legitimate?
A: The PTE certificate stands for 2 years from the date of the test.
Q2: What is a good PTE rating?
A: Generally, a rating of 65 or above is considered excellent for scholastic purposes, while 50-58 may be adequate for migration functions. However, requirements differ by institution and nation.
Q3: Can I retake the PTE?
A: Yes, candidates can retake the PTE as often times as they like, but they must wait a minimum of 5 days between attempts.
